Slate roofs last 75-150 years when properly maintained — but they require specialty knowledge for repair. Many of South Russell's historic homes still have original slate. Atlas Roofing handles slate roof repairs, replacements of broken tiles, and flashing renewal on historic slate roofs.

South Russell sits in Geauga County's snow belt and gets noticeably more snow load than Cuyahoga County properties, so ice-and-water shield extending up at least three feet from eaves is a non-negotiable on every replacement.
Properties along Bell Road and Chillicothe Road have substantial tree cover, which keeps debris in valleys and makes annual gutter cleanings genuinely necessary, not optional.
